Our commitment
Equality, diversity and inclusion are an important part of how we work.
Equality
We promote fairness, respect and equal opportunities, recognising that people may need different support to achieve their potential.
Diversity
We value the different backgrounds, experiences, knowledge, skills and perspectives that our people bring to LFRS.
Inclusion
We want everyone to feel respected, valued and able to contribute, regardless of their background or circumstances.
Our culture and values
Our STRIVE values help define the culture we want at LFRS and the behaviours we expect from everyone.
Service – making Lancashire safer is the most important thing we do.
Trust – we trust the people we work with.
Respect – we respect each other.
Integrity – we do what we say we will do.
Valuing Diversity – we listen to, respect and learn from different perspectives and experiences.
Empowerment – we contribute to decisions and improvements.
Our values are supported by the national Core Code of Ethics for Fire and Rescue Services in England.
